Most commercial laundry products are not actually soap; they are chemical detergents. Detergents rely on harsh, synthetic surfactants designed to strip everything from fabrics, including the natural structural integrity of the fibers.

Zum is a true soap. Saponified coconut oil acts as a natural surfactant that lifts dirt, sweat, and oils away from fabrics without aggressive scrubbing at a molecular level. It cleans thoroughly while respecting the integrity of delicate materials, meaning your favorite cotton tees stay soft and your activewear maintains its elasticity longer. Highly Concentrated and Low-Suds

Many people assume that more bubbles equal a better clean, but heavy suds can actually trap dirt and redeposit it back onto clothes. Zum is a low-sudsing formula, making it exceptionally efficient for both standard and High-Efficiency (HE) washing machines.
